WLM Participações e Comércio de Máquinas e Veículos S.A. is active in Brazil, specializing in the distribution and sales of Scania-branded heavy trucks, chassis for urban and intercity buses, and their corresponding spare parts. The company further provides comprehensive maintenance services and expert technical assistance for these automotive products. Beyond its vehicle-related operations, WLM is also involved in agricultural ventures, including the breeding, raising, and commercialization of beef cattle, alongside the cultivation and sale of various grains. Established in 1946 with its headquarters in Rio de Janeiro, Brazil, the firm previously traded as WLM Indústria e Comércio S.A. before adopting its current name in December 2017. It operates as a subsidiary of Sajuthá-Rio Participações S.A.

What is a company's Operating Margin?
The operating margin is a key indicator to assess the profitability of a company. Higher operating margins are generaly better as they show that a company is able to sell its products or services for much more than their production costs. The operating margin is calculated by dividing a company's earnings by its revenue.
